Job Description

  • Responsible for generating casino revenue through development of existing VIP accounts and prospecting for new accounts, while maximizing existing revenue streams utilizing our active databases and implementing creative marketing programs.
  • Builds loyalty among valued VIP customers by developing relationships effectively utilizing marketing and upscale sales techniques.
  • Maintains relationships with VIP guests through personal contact by phone and in person with the ultimate goal of maximizing gaming revenue goals as set by the management team.
  • Works to utilize Hotel, Dining, transportation resources, and direct mail to actively recruit VIP players.
  • Effectively coordinates time between customer facing activities, (participating in special events and social functions) and phone/email correspondence to achieve benchmark goals.
  • Anticipates, responds to and consistently meets or exceeds the needs of guests including, but not limited to, transportation and accommodation arrangements.
  • Coordination as needed with Executive Host Team and Director to lead to successful delivery of pre-trip itinerary; leveraging partnerships throughout the property (Gaming, Hotel, Food & Beverage, etc.) to maximize smooth, high end service delivery.
  • Establishes, coordinates, and leads both on and off-property VIP events.
  • Handles difficult guests and situations in a calm, professional and prudent manner.
  • Fully empowered with comping authority.

About Caesars Entertainment

Caesars Entertainment, Inc. is the largest casino-entertainment Company in the U.S. and one of the world's most diversified casino-entertainment providers. Since its beginning in Reno, NV, in 1937, Caesars Entertainment, Inc. has grown through development of new resorts, expansions and acquisitions. Caesars Entertainment, Inc.'s resorts operate primarily under the Caesars®, Harrah's®, Horseshoe®, and Eldorado® brand names. Caesars Entertainment, Inc. offers diversified gaming, entertainment and hospitality amenities, one-of-a-kind destinations, and a full suite of mobile and online gaming and sports betting experiences. All tied to its industry-leading Caesars Rewards loyalty program, the Company focuses on building value with its guests through a unique combination of impeccable service, operational excellence and technology leadership.
